Cracking the PTE writing section: strategies for a high score

The writing section of the Pearson Test of English (PTE) exam assesses your ability to communicate effectively in written English. It requires a combination of strong language skills, critical thinking, and time management. In this blog, we will provide you with effective strategies to crack the PTE writing section and achieve a high score.

Understanding the PTE Writing Tasks

Summarize Written Text:

You will be given a passage, and your task is to write a summary of the main ideas within a word limit. Focus on identifying the key points, maintaining coherence, and expressing the ideas concisely.

Write Essay:

In this task, you will be presented with a prompt and asked to write an essay expressing your opinion, providing arguments, and supporting them with examples or evidence. Organize your essay into paragraphs, develop a clear thesis statement, and use cohesive devices to connect your ideas.

Strategies for a High Score

Plan Your Writing:

Before you start writing, spend a few minutes planning your response. Outline the main ideas, supporting details, and the structure of your essay. This will help you maintain focus and coherence throughout your writing.

Manage Your Time:

Effective time management is crucial in the writing section. Allocate enough time for planning, writing, and reviewing your response. Aim to complete each task within the given time limit.

Use Proper Grammar and Vocabulary:

Pay attention to your grammar and vocabulary usage. Demonstrate your knowledge of sentence structures, tenses, and appropriate word choices. Avoid repetitive language and strive for variety in your sentence structures.

Focus on Cohesion and Coherence:

Ensure your writing flows smoothly by using appropriate transition words and phrases to connect your ideas. This creates coherence and helps the reader follow your arguments and the overall structure of your response.

Support Your Arguments with Examples:

When writing an essay, provide relevant examples or evidence to support your arguments. This adds depth and credibility to your writing and demonstrates your critical thinking skills.

Proofread and Edit:

Leave some time at the end to review and edit your writing. Check for grammar and spelling errors, clarity of expression, and overall coherence. Make necessary revisions to improve the quality of your response.

Enhancing Your Writing Skills

Read Widely:

Developing strong writing skills requires exposure to a variety of texts. Read extensively, including newspapers, articles, essays, and academic materials. Pay attention to writing styles, vocabulary usage, and argument structures.

Practice Writing Regularly:

Set aside dedicated time for writing practice. Choose different topics and practice writing essays within a specified time frame. Gradually increase the complexity of the topics to challenge yourself and improve your writing skills.

Seek Feedback:

Ask a teacher, tutor, or a proficient English speaker to provide feedback on your writing. Their insights can help you identify areas for improvement and fine-tune your writing style and language usage.

Study PTE Writing Samples:

Familiarize yourself with PTE writing samples to understand the expectations and requirements of each task. Analyze high-scoring responses and identify the key elements that contribute to their effectiveness.
